Gershon, Richard; Bergstrom, Betty – 1995
When examinees are allowed to review responses on an adaptive test, can they "cheat" the adaptive algorithm in order to take an easier test and improve their performance? Theoretically, deliberately answering items incorrectly will lower the examinee ability estimate and easy test items will be administered. If review is then allowed,…

Klein, Stephen P.; Bolus, Roger – 1983
A solution to reduce the likelihood of one examinee copying another's answers on large scale tests that require all examinees to answer the same set of questions is to use multiple test forms that differ in terms of item ordering. This study was conducted to determine whether varying the sequence in which blocks of items were presented to…
